When considering the equivalency of capsules to a teaspoon of kratom powder, precision is key. A typical kratom capsule may contain 500 mg to 750 mg of powder. To determine how many capsules are equivalent to one teaspoon of powder, divide the desired teaspoon amount by the milligram weight of each capsule. For instance, if aiming for a 5-gram dose, and each capsule contains 500 mg, an athlete would need to take ten capsules (since 5000 mg divided by 500 mg per capsule equals ten). This calculation should be performed for each individual’s specific capsule weight to ensure accurate dosing.
